The Tunnels
Upon arriving at Ben Dinh Tunnels, we’ll go through the subway and enter into the old base of the Viet Cong. You will be surrounded by thick forest, shaded by beautiful trees and bamboo. Your tour guide will show you around the location while explaining all about the magnificent, clever tunnels. Prepare to be amazed by the cunning traps and the sheer resourcefulness of the Viet Cong. From camouflaged entrances into the tunnels and bamboo booby traps amongst the forest to the intricate ventilation system, you’ll see it all!
Experience The Tunnels For Yourself!
Now, it’s your turn to experience them up close! Embrace this amazing experience of dipping underground and exploring the tunnels. The Viet Cong were particularly small and slim so the tunnels were originally so they could just fit in. Nowadays, for educational purposes, the tunnels have been widened slightly. Prepare for a snug adventure as you move through them.
To end our Cu Chi tunnel experience, you’ll get to learn about the amazing hidden kitchens that were inside the tunnels and even try out some typical Viet Cong food.
